    Curing Concrete

    Concrete makes up half of all man-made stuff on our planet. And its use will double, in part to battle climate threats created by the production of concrete itself. Industry can deliver cleaner versions, but how soon? The answer might lie with four Indonesians from a tiny, disappearing island. By Ted C.
